IExtendedDataRecord Interfaz

Definición

Proporciona acceso a los valores de columna dentro de cada fila de un DbDataRecord para un DbDataReader.Provides access to the column values within each row of a DbDataRecord for a DbDataReader.

public interface class IExtendedDataRecord : System::Data::IDataRecord
public interface IExtendedDataRecord : System.Data.IDataRecord
type IExtendedDataRecord = interface
    interface IDataRecord
Public Interface IExtendedDataRecord
Implements IDataRecord
Derivado
Implementaciones

Propiedades

DataRecordInfo

Obtiene DataRecordInfo para esta IExtendedDataRecord.Gets DataRecordInfo for this IExtendedDataRecord.

FieldCount

Obtiene el número de columnas de la fila actual.Gets the number of columns in the current row.

(Heredado de IDataRecord)
Item[Int32]

Obtiene la columna que está ubicada en el índice especificado.Gets the column located at the specified index.

(Heredado de IDataRecord)
Item[String]

Obtiene la columna con el nombre especificado.Gets the column with the specified name.

(Heredado de IDataRecord)

Métodos

GetBoolean(Int32)

Obtiene el valor de la columna especificada como tipo Boolean.Gets the value of the specified column as a Boolean.

(Heredado de IDataRecord)
GetByte(Int32)

Obtiene el valor del entero con signo de 8 bits de la columna especificada.Gets the 8-bit unsigned integer value of the specified column.

(Heredado de IDataRecord)
GetBytes(Int32, Int64, Byte[], Int32, Int32)

Lee una secuencia de bytes del desplazamiento de columna especificado en el búfer como una matriz, comenzando en el desplazamiento de búfer dado.Reads a stream of bytes from the specified column offset into the buffer as an array, starting at the given buffer offset.

(Heredado de IDataRecord)
GetChar(Int32)

Obtiene el valor de carácter de la columna especificada.Gets the character value of the specified column.

(Heredado de IDataRecord)
GetChars(Int32, Int64, Char[], Int32, Int32)

Lee una secuencia de caracteres del desplazamiento de columna especificado en el búfer como una matriz, comenzando en el desplazamiento de búfer dado.Reads a stream of characters from the specified column offset into the buffer as an array, starting at the given buffer offset.

(Heredado de IDataRecord)
GetData(Int32)

Devuelve un IDataReader para el ordinal de columna especificado.Returns an IDataReader for the specified column ordinal.

(Heredado de IDataRecord)
GetDataReader(Int32)

Devuelve lectores anidados como objetos DbDataReader.Returns nested readers as DbDataReader objects.

GetDataRecord(Int32)

Obtiene un objeto DbDataRecord con el índice especificado.Gets a DbDataRecord object with the specified index.

GetDataTypeName(Int32)

Obtiene la información de tipo de datos para el campo especificado.Gets the data type information for the specified field.

(Heredado de IDataRecord)
GetDateTime(Int32)

Obtiene el valor de datos de fecha y hora del campo especificado.Gets the date and time data value of the specified field.

(Heredado de IDataRecord)
GetDecimal(Int32)

Obtiene el valor numérico de posición fija del campo especificado.Gets the fixed-position numeric value of the specified field.

(Heredado de IDataRecord)
GetDouble(Int32)

Obtiene número de punto flotante de doble precisión del campo especificado.Gets the double-precision floating point number of the specified field.

(Heredado de IDataRecord)
GetFieldType(Int32)

Obtiene la información Type correspondiente al tipo de Object que sería devuelto desde GetValue(Int32).Gets the Type information corresponding to the type of Object that would be returned from GetValue(Int32).

(Heredado de IDataRecord)
GetFloat(Int32)

Obtiene número de punto flotante de precisión sencilla del campo especificado.Gets the single-precision floating point number of the specified field.

(Heredado de IDataRecord)
GetGuid(Int32)

Devuelve el valor GUID del campo especificado.Returns the GUID value of the specified field.

(Heredado de IDataRecord)
GetInt16(Int32)

Obtiene el valor del entero con signo de 16 bits del campo especificado.Gets the 16-bit signed integer value of the specified field.

(Heredado de IDataRecord)
GetInt32(Int32)

Obtiene el valor del entero con signo de 32 bits del campo especificado.Gets the 32-bit signed integer value of the specified field.

(Heredado de IDataRecord)
GetInt64(Int32)

Obtiene el valor del entero con signo de 64 bits del campo especificado.Gets the 64-bit signed integer value of the specified field.

(Heredado de IDataRecord)
GetName(Int32)

Obtiene el nombre del campo para buscar.Gets the name for the field to find.

(Heredado de IDataRecord)
GetOrdinal(String)

Devuelve el índice del campo con nombre.Return the index of the named field.

(Heredado de IDataRecord)
GetString(Int32)

Obtiene el valor de cadena del campo especificado.Gets the string value of the specified field.

(Heredado de IDataRecord)
GetValue(Int32)

Devuelve el valor del campo especificado.Return the value of the specified field.

(Heredado de IDataRecord)
GetValues(Object[])

Rellena una matriz de objetos con los valores de columna del registro actual.Populates an array of objects with the column values of the current record.

(Heredado de IDataRecord)
IsDBNull(Int32)

Devuelve si el campo especificado está establecido en null.Return whether the specified field is set to null.

(Heredado de IDataRecord)

Se aplica a